Wolverhampton Wanderers slumped to a disappointing 1-1 draw against a 10-man Olympiacos on Thursday and Ruben Vinagre was one of many players criticised by supporters for his performance. The 20-year-old started at left wing-back but failed to make a telling impact in the final third and was suspect defensively too.

Vinagre failed to create a chance on the night, failed to find a teammate with one of his many crosses and didn’t have any successful dribbles past his opponent. The Portuguese u21 international came in for the injured Jonny Otto last month but hasn’t matched his performance levels and continues to be called out by fans as a result.

Against Olympiacos, Vinagre played for 78 minutes, had 47 touches, completed 82.6% of his 23 passes, had one shot, whipped in five crosses, failed to find a teammate with any of his three long balls, made two tackles, drew one foul and made two interceptions.

The 20-year-old has made 28 appearances in all competitions this season, scoring two goals. Vinagre has made more starts in the Europa League than Premier League as Jonny has been preferred on a regular basis, but Nuno Espirito Santo has little choice but to trust him until his first-choice returns,

Wolves travel to face West Ham United on Sunday and could go above fifth-placed Manchester United with a win.
